Church Temporalities Act 1860

No Purchase to take place without Valuation being furnished.

XXIII. Unless and until such Extracts from the said Valuation shall be furnished to or left at the Office of the said Ecclesiastical Commissioners in the City of Dublin, by the Under-tenant applying for the Purchase of the Fee Simple and Inheritance of any such Lands and Premises as aforesaid, in any Case where such Valuation shall have been extended to the said Lands and Premises, it shall not be lawful for the said Ecclesiastical Commissioners to treat, contract, or agree with such Under-tenant for the Purchase of such Fee Simple and Inheritance; nor shall any Application for such Purchase be deemed or taken as having any Preference or Priority over a subsequent Application by any other Under-tenant of such Lands and Premises, but shall be deemed and taken to be null and void to all Intents and Purposes as if the same had never been made.
